Plant Damage by Spider Mites
Spider mites cause extensive damage to plants by piercing the plant cells and sucking out their contents, leading to wilting and discoloration. These tiny pests are like tiny vampires, draining the life out of your plants. As they feed on the cell contents, they leave behind small, yellow specks on the leaves, which are actually the plant's damaged cells. You might notice fine webbing around the affected areas, indicating a severe infestation. This webbing not only looks unsightly but also hampers the plant's ability to photosynthesize effectively.
When spider mites attack your plants, they weaken the overall structure of the plant. The leaves begin to curl and distort as the mites continue to feed, causing further stress to the plant. If left unchecked, spider mites can reproduce rapidly, causing widespread damage to your beloved greenery. Rapid Reproduction Cycle
With a rapid reproduction cycle, spider mites can quickly overwhelm plant populations, causing extensive damage in a short amount of time. These tiny pests are prolific breeders, with females laying up to hundreds of eggs in their short lifespan. The eggs hatch into nymphs in just a few days, and these young mites reach maturity within a week under favorable conditions. This rapid life cycle allows spider mite populations to explode exponentially, leading to severe infestations on plants.
The speed at which spider mites reproduce means that infestations can escalate rapidly. A small mite population can quickly grow into a massive colony, with individual mites feeding on plant tissues and sucking out vital nutrients. As their numbers increase, so does the damage they inflict on plants. This can result in stunted growth, yellowing leaves, and even plant death if left unchecked. Chemical Damage to Plants
To understand the impact of spider mites on plants, consider how their presence can result in chemical damage to the plant tissues. Spider mites feed on plants by piercing the plant cells and sucking out the contents, which includes important nutrients and fluids. During this feeding process, they also inject saliva into the plant, which contains enzymes that break down the plant cells. These enzymes can cause chemical damage to the plant tissues, leading to discoloration, wilting, and even necrosis in severe infestations.
The chemical damage inflicted by spider mites weakens the plant's ability to photosynthesize efficiently, as the affected areas can't carry out this vital process effectively. This can result in stunted growth, reduced yields in fruit-bearing plants, and overall plant decline. Additionally, the stress induced by the chemical damage makes the plant more susceptible to other environmental stressors, diseases, and pests, further compromising its health. Are There Natural Predators or Methods to Control Spider Mite Infestations Without Using Chemicals?
There are natural predators like ladybugs and predatory mites that can help control spider mite infestations without resorting to chemicals. Introducing these beneficial insects to your garden is a proactive way to manage spider mites.
Additionally, practices like regular pruning, maintaining plant health, and using water jets to dislodge mites can also be effective in controlling infestations. Consider these eco-friendly options to keep your plants safe and thriving.

Can Spider Mites Develop Resistance to Certain Pesticides Over Time?
Yes, spider mites can develop resistance to certain pesticides over time. As you repeatedly use the same pesticide, mites can adapt and become less susceptible to its effects.
This resistance can make controlling infestations more challenging and may require switching to different pesticides or alternate methods to effectively manage spider mite populations in your plants.
